Noddy and Enid Blyton are two of the most famous names in children's literature. The legendary character and his toy friends are coming to Cape Town to keep your little ones entertained, and take them on a journey through Toyland. From Monday, 27 June to Saturday, 9 July 2016, Noddy and friends will be waiting for you at the Artscape Theatre Foyer Well.
This famous children’s story is adapted for the stage by David Woods, and it’s up to the audience to decide whether Noddy is a toy or not. Everybody knows that Toyland is only for toys, so will Noddy be allowed to stay? Check it out and see!
Noddy is a name that needs no introduction nor explanation; but for those who don't know stories, here's a small synopsis: Noddy is a little wooden toy who runs away to live in Toyland. He is famous for his car (which he gets in the second book) in which he loves driving his friends around. These friends include Big Ears, Mr. Plod and Tessie Bear.
There will be pre-show activities to get your little ones amped and excited, like face painting, colouring in, puzzles, play tents and bike riding. This show is tailored especially for your kiddies’ enjoyment, and also includes an amount of audience interaction.

TICKETS FOR THE 2016 NODDY SHOW AT THE ARTSCAPE THEATRE FOYER WELL
Tickets are available from Computicket.com and cost between R60p/p and R80p/p. The show lasts approximately one hour, and most shows start at 10:30am and 12:30pm. For any ticketing info, please visit Computicket’s website.
